作为一名网络工程师,我经常遇到用户反馈“手机连VPN老是断线”的问题,这不仅影响办公效率,还可能造成数据泄露风险,这类问题往往不是单一原因造成的,而是设备、网络环境、配置策略甚至运营商限制共同作用的结果,下面我将从技术角度,带你一步步排查和解决这个问题。
要明确断线的类型:是连接后几秒就断?还是稳定运行一段时间后再断?如果是前者,可能是认证失败或协议不匹配;如果是后者,更可能涉及心跳超时、IP地址变化或防火墙拦截。
第一步:检查手机系统和VPN客户端版本,很多用户忽略了这一点——旧版本的OpenVPN或WireGuard客户端可能存在兼容性漏洞,尤其在Android 10之后的版本中,后台应用权限被严格限制,导致连接中断,建议更新到最新版,并确保允许后台运行(安卓可在设置 > 应用 > 电池 > 不限制后台活动)。
第二步:确认Wi-Fi与移动数据切换是否频繁,手机在Wi-Fi和蜂窝网络之间切换时,IP地址会变化,而大多数传统VPN服务器默认不支持动态IP重连,此时可尝试启用“自动重连”功能(部分客户端如Clash、StrongSwan支持),或使用基于TCP的协议(如OpenVPN-TCP)而非UDP,提高稳定性。
第三步:分析本地网络环境,如果你在公司或学校网络,可能被NAT或防火墙策略拦截,比如某些企业网关会过滤非标准端口(如443、53),或者对加密流量进行深度检测,可以联系IT部门确认是否有策略限制,或尝试使用端口转发(如把OpenVPN绑定到443端口伪装成HTTPS流量)。
第四步:查看服务器端状态,如果多个设备都断线,那很可能是服务端资源不足或负载过高,作为用户,你可以通过日志(如/var/log/openvpn.log)查看断线前是否有“TLS handshake failed”或“connection reset by peer”错误,这些信息能帮助你判断是否是服务器端问题。
第五步:测试不同网络环境,比如用手机热点连接其他WiFi,或者换一台设备连接同一VPN,验证是否为设备本身问题,如果所有设备都断线,则说明是网络或服务器层面的问题。
推荐几个实用技巧:
- 使用KeepAlive机制(如OpenVPN的
ping 10和ping-restart 60); - 启用“持久连接”选项(如Windows的“始终连接”);
- 考虑使用商业级VPN服务(如ExpressVPN、NordVPN),它们通常提供更好的冗余和故障转移机制。
手机VPN频繁断线不是无解难题,关键在于系统性排查,从手机配置到网络拓扑,再到服务器日志,每一步都值得深挖,作为网络工程师,我建议养成记录断线时间、频率和日志的习惯,这样不仅能快速定位问题,还能积累宝贵的排障经验。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速









